Township from Boston






Township is a 4-piece Rock group that recently hit the famed Mohawk Place on their national tour and performed their asses off.
Township captures all the BEST elements of your favorite 70s arena rock bands, a "NEW Classic" rock band if you will, but leave out the old 'n tired "I heard this song a million times before" WAY, way out of the equation.
Townships live show has all the energy, confidence, power and cock-sure swagger needed to perform their hard hitting, strong original music to win over a crowd. Mix this with enough raw talent to compose and record gothic rock anthems like "St Anthony" & "The Happy Pumpkin" which is a MUST listen if you can grab a hold of their latest CD, my fave trak is Burnin' and you have all the ingredients for a Great rock band.
Township hails from Boston, MA and is currently touring nationwide in support of their latest self-titled CD release, members include: Greg "Millions" Beadle - Lead Drums, Lead Percussion, Kitchen Trash Can Defiler, John "Floyd Pepper" Sheeran - Lead Bass, Cheekbone Cover Model, Matty "Rainbow Charles" Smart - Lead Guitar, Lead Vocals, Accidents in Overalls & Marc "Stevie Raven" Pinansky - Lead Vocals, Lead Guitar, Lead Keys, Man-Boy Unifier.
You can pick up a copy of Townships latest self-titled CD @ Newbury Comics
http://www.newburycomics.com/ and iTunes, other Township releases include Coming Home, Ladywood & Gunnin' thru the Nite.

Chylde "Now It Can Be Told"


Chylde, Buffalo, NY



















































































































Chyldes strong music, impressive stage show and rather busy touring schedule is representative of a national act, but amazingly enough, Chylde is based in Buffalo. Chylde recently performed at the famed Mohawk Place headlining an all original 3-band bill of kick ass music.

Chyldes music it best enjoyed with a good mix of volume and a mild THC/alcohol buzz, case in point, when an unknown patron come in from the ultra-secret side door a rather large plume of some wacky, weird smelling smoke entered into the electrified air just as Chylde began their set.

Chyldes latest release Now It Can Be Told is highly recommended to any Hard Rock or Metal fan, come out to see the the boys live and buy a fresh copy.
